Transaction 61b3656ba60f7f1d9d25b9a158a37e99c5e86fec9bedf99d2d22c5662a1c06ed
1 Input
1 Output
-
61b3656ba60f7f1d9d25b9a158a37e99c5e86fec9bedf99d2d22c5662a1c06ed:0
- value
- 660559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baea615f087527d9c7e297afa5250f22e0d6c4ca OP_EQUAL
- address
- 3JjLPFrMKJBW6gF78Q78mHAApvHzTy7nA6